Expert consensus. Effect of antihypertensive therapy on cognitive functions
Arterial hypertension (AH) is the major modifiable risk factor for cognitive impairment (CI), including dementia, CI in cerebrovascular and neurodegenerative diseases, including Alzheimers disease.
